Overview of the UH-60's Engine Efficiency and Power Capacities

Geared up with two General Electric T700 turboshaft engines, the UH-60 Black Hawk helicopter has a durable power profile that sustains its varied army functions. Each engine delivers up to 1,994 horse power, permitting a maximum rate of 222 kilometers per hour and a cruising speed of 174 kilometers per hour. This high power-to-weight proportion enables the UH-60 to do with extraordinary agility and responsiveness in numerous operational circumstances, varying from combat search and rescue to clinical evacuation.




The helicopter's lift abilities are equally excellent, with an optimum takeoff weight of 9,979 kgs. This enables the Black Hawk to transport as much as 11 completely outfitted soldiers or a significant tons of freight, emphasizing its utility in logistic and tactical missions. Furthermore, the UH-60 can get to elevations up to 19,000 feet, enhancing its efficiency in high-altitude operations. The engines are particularly created to supply reliability and performance, even under extreme ecological problems.




Avionics and Navigation Systems in the UH-60



While the UH-60 Black Hawk's engine capacities are important, its sophisticated avionics and navigation systems are similarly vital for goal success. The UH-60 is furnished with an advanced Integrated Avionics System (IAS) that consolidates trip and objective data to boost pilot situational understanding.


The cockpit of the UH-60 is designed with a multifunctional display screen system that integrates aircraft diagnostics, climate info, and surface information, contributing to more secure flight procedures. These avionics are important in complex goals, allowing pilots to maintain control and performance in diverse problems (uh60). The Electronic War Systems (EWS) give defensive capacities, making sure the helicopter can operate also in objected to airspace, hence highlighting the sophisticated technical combination of the UH-60

Safety Functions and Survivability Enhancements of the UH-60



Precaution and improvements in the UH-60 Black Hawk are paramount, making sure high survivability rates throughout goals under tough conditions. uh60. The helicopter look here incorporates advanced shield plating, ballistic-resistant seats, and crashworthy systems created to secure crew and guests. Its sturdy airframe is engineered to withstand tiny arms fire and effects from ground dangers, while a robust gas system includes self-sealing containers to lessen the risk of fire

Advanced avionics in the UH-60 include systems for improved situational recognition, such as radar, GPS, and infrared imaging, which contribute to more secure navigation and challenge evasion also in visually jeopardized settings. The integration of these modern technologies ensures that pilots have trusted tools to handle different hazards during flight.


Moreover, the UH-60 uses redundant systems and security functions, including dual-engines and a supporting power device, which provide backup power and enhance the probability of goal connection and safe return, even if one system fails.


Versatility of the UH-60 in Various Ecological Problems



Designed to operate across a diverse series of atmospheres, the UH-60 Black Hawk demonstrates phenomenal flexibility under differing weather visit site problems. This helicopter grows in extreme heat, such as desert operations, where its durable engines neutralize the thinner warm air, maintaining optimal efficiency. In cool environments, attributes like de-icing systems and engine heating systems make certain integrity among ice and snow, guarding goals in frozen problems. The UH-60's airframe is crafted to stand up to high humidity and saltwater exposure, making it a perfect choice for maritime goals, consisting of search and rescue over open waters.




In addition, the helicopter's sophisticated avionics suite adjusts perfectly to various environmental challenges, supplying pilots with important flight data and navigation aid no matter of exterior aspects. This adaptability is better improved by its capacity to deal with high-altitude surfaces, where decreased oxygen degrees might or else compromise airplane functionality. These functions jointly allow the UH-60 to run efficiently throughout the most demanding landscapes and climate scenarios.
